What is Soft Tissue Therapy?

Soft Tissue Therapy (STT) is a safe, hands-on treatment for people with minor and chronic injuries that uses a combination of manual techniques alongside exercise and movement rehabilitation.

Soft Tissue Therapists treat and rehabilitate musculoskeletal disorders that may be causing pain or dysfunction in the body, focusing on the body’s fascia, joints, ligaments, muscles and tendons. STT has been proven to be highly effective in helping with a wide range of conditions from headaches to back pain, with long term results. STT is beneficial for people from all walks of life, not just those involved with sport but anyone wanting to improve their mobility and overall quality of life.

Techniques used
Therapists may utilise a range of techniques during a session including:

  • Soft Tissue Release (STR)

  • Myofascial Release (MFR)

  • Muscle Energy Technique (MET)

  • Deep tissue massage

  • Neuromuscular Therapy (NMT)

  • Instrument Assisted Soft Tissue Mobilisation (IASTM)
